The Motorola One Zoom is much better than Coolpad Legacy Brisa, having a global score of 80 against 72.6. The Motorola One Zoom design weights the same than the Coolpad Legacy Brisa, but it is just a little bit thicker. Coolpad Legacy Brisa counts with a bit more powerful processor than Motorola One Zoom, and although they both have the same number of cores, the Coolpad Legacy Brisa also has 28 GB more RAM memory.
Motorola One Zoom has a screen that's just as good as the Coolpad Legacy Brisa one, because although the Motorola One Zoom has a quite smaller display, and they both have an equal resolution of 1080 x 2340px, it also counts with a just a bit more pixels per inch of display. Motorola One Zoom features a much better camera than Coolpad Legacy Brisa, because it has a much better 3840x2160 (4K) video resolution and a lot higher 48 mega pixels resolution camera.
Motorola One Zoom features much more memory to store more games and applications than Coolpad Legacy Brisa, and although they both have a slot for external memory cards that holds a maximum of 128 GB, the Motorola One Zoom also has 96 GB more internal memory. Motorola One Zoom and Coolpad Legacy Brisa have quite similar battery durations.
